Decorative Painting has been a love of Jeanne Downing for the last 34 years. In 1977, she began teaching in her home and now conducts seminars both locally and around the country.
A member of the Society of Decorative Painters, she is a Certified Decorative Artist, and has taught at a number of the Society of Decorative Painters national conventions. She has authored five books, and her designs and instructional articles have been published in several leading decorative art magazines.
Many of her paintings are now in private collections here and abroad. Her interests range from still life to floral, with stroke roses being a particular favorite. Challenged to display and use the ordinary in a unique way, Jeanne creates functional pieces with personality and an elegant manner.
A hint of romance can be found in each design. Jeanne has three children, two daughters and a son, and three grandchildren. She resides in Loveland, Colorado, with her husband, where she delights in decorating, gardening, reading and web design.
